Day one of NYFW kicked off with some major events! This NYFW Afterpay sponsored the “Art Of Rodarte” exhibition as well has presented NYFW: The Talks with Rodarte designers Kate & Laura Mulleavy. The Art of Rodarte talks was moderated by HBO ‘Euphoria’ star Maude Apatow in front of a live crowd where Kate and Laura shared insights into their journey creating the now-iconic brand, ‘Rodarte’.

The day continued with the 11 Honoré NYFW presentation and cocktail party in the Spring Studios restaurant presented by Afterpay. 11 Honoré set the tone for NYFW with their incredibly inclusive runway presentation and cocktail party. Their return to runway since their last NYFW show in Fall 2019, showcased their in-house brand designed by their design director, Danielle Williams-Eke. “Lately, I’ve been so inspired by print, and we’ve been working with an incredible textile designer who has been able to bring our ideas to life. You see color and—bright pink skirts, dresses in shades of tangerine—throughout the collection.” Danielle shared with Vogue. The 11 Honoré runway featured model Candice Huffine with Nicolette Mason, Grievy Lou, and Fern Mallis in attendance.

Day One of NYFW ended with the celebration and opening of ‘The Art of Rodarte’ exhibition that was sponsored by Afterpay. The exciting celebration brought out a crowd of celebrities and fans of the iconic American fashion brand. In attendance at the exhibition opening night were Maude Apatow, Maye Musk, Jack and Josie Dupont, and more. The event alongside ‘The Art of Rodarte exhibition which was set at Spring Studios took the place of an NYFW runway show. ‘The Art of Rodarte’ exhibition highlighted some of the brand’s greatest moments like an illustration of the crown worn by Natalie Portman in the 2010 film “Black Swan”.
